Transaction f58bf326537dd88c92604734102557d4151350431f25f1f2480d443be631b2aa
1 Input
1 Output
-
f58bf326537dd88c92604734102557d4151350431f25f1f2480d443be631b2aa:0
- value
- 808820
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bd54beb2a1630a7e1d7f7362d6f65b1615b4ad12 OP_EQUAL
- address
- 3Jx79ymHSinceqEPtQxTPQWdmt6QVdyyuq